EHR (Electronic Health Records)

Electronic health records (EHR) provide secure and efficient data storage while streamlining administrative tasks, improving client care and overall practice management. When choosing the best EHR software, it’s crucial to consider factors like user-friendliness, interoperability, and customization options tailored to the specific needs of your mental healthcare organization.
